Description:On August 24, 2025, in Moscow, Russia, a video shows Robot Volodya attempting to walk along a sidewalk. In the video, the robot bumps into a restaurant chair, loses balance, and topples onto its back on the ground. The scene highlights the challenges of robot mobility in everyday environments.